Austria have won just one of their last 15 games at major tournaments (D5 L9 – World Cups and Euros), a 2-1 victory against USA in the group phase of the 1990 World Cup.

Igor Angelovski also makes four changes after beating Kazakhstan in their last friendly. Darko Velkovski, Bardhi, Ademi and Trajkovski come in, with Trickovski, Ristevski, Spirovski an Kostadinov starting on the bench.

Franco Foda makes four changes to the side that drew their friendly against Slovakia last time out, bringing in Lainer, Dragovic, Laimer and Xaver Schlager. Trimmel, Lienhart, Grillitsch and Lazaro drop to the bench.

This is the first time that North Macedonia have ever qualified for a major tournament, after beating Georgia 1-0 in their play-off to confirm their place in the competition. They’re unbeaten in their last four games (W3 D1) and recorded a famous win in their last competitive game when they beat Germany 2-1 in a World Cup qualifier. Austria finished second in their qualifying group, just above North Macedonia, but have struggled at the Euros. In six attempts, they’ve never won a game in the tournament, but they’ll want to change that today.

Hello and welcome to live coverage of the UEFA Euro 2020 Group C clash between Austria and North Macedonia at the National Arena in Bucharest!
